AI Summary

  • Eric Joseph Wickens was born July 29, 1969, at Fort Leonard Wood, Missouri, and died unexpectedly on August 12, 2017, shortly after performing the national anthem at Grand Park in Westfield.

  • Wickens was the official voice of the national anthem for the Indy Fuel, a member of the Indianapolis Opera Chorus, co-founder of the Lyric Opera, and artist in residence through the Indiana History Museum.

  • He performed frequently at sporting events including Indianapolis Indians baseball games since 2015 and was known for annual Halloween performances at Crown Hill Chapel.

  • Wickens is survived by his parents Daniel and Pamela, wife Kelly Wood, 3-year-old son Quinten ("Quincy") Orion Wickens, and sisters Corrine Wickens and Catherine Snider.

  • The Indiana General Assembly expresses sincere condolences to the family and appreciation for the years of classical music Wickens brought to Indiana communities.
